Default eboost2 problem

Im pretty sure it is something ive done, im not blaming the unit as of yet. I can hear the turbo spool and the bov so I know im in boost. The problem is the gauge isnt registering boost at all. I have the wastegate bottom port referenced to the compressor housing and the top port to eboost solenoid port #2. Port #1 is referenced to the brake boost (thinking of moving the to intake tract about 12" before throttle body since the gauge doesnt read vacuum). Port #3 is vented to atmosphere straight out the solenoid (no fitting or anything). I ran a solenoid check and get the 4 clicks. Boost and peak boost register 0.0. Just not exactly sure where my problem is. I had top and bottom wg ports to the brake booster and move the lower, no luck. Any help will be greatly appreciated!

what is your wastegate spring, what is your SP1 and GP1 at?



you can test without the controller at all by running the turbo pressure direct to the lower wg port.
